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 5.1; rv:9.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/9.0

An outdated version of NoScript add-on (e.g 2.1.4 - 2.1.9) does not update after upgrading Firefox 8.0b6 to Firefox 9.0b3. The Check for Updates User Interface is also affected by this add-on, it is displayed but disappears short after without giving you the chance to check or not for updates. If the preference extensions.shownSelectionUI is set to false the Check for Updates User Interface allows you to check for updates for the NoScript add-on. If you have another outdated add-on on your profile and the extension.shownSelectionUI is true (default) the Check for Updates UI allows you to check for updates for all the add-ons except for NoScript which is not listed at all.

extensions.ShownSelectionUI set to false -> UI appears and NoScript is being updated
extensions.ShownSelectionUI set to true (default) ->UI appears briefly and NoScript does not update

When extensions.shownSelectionUI is true we show the old compatibility UI on upgrade, this only offers to upgrade your extensions if they are no longer compatible with the new version of Firefox

> Expected results:
> 1. At restart the Check for Update UI is displayed and allows you to update
> the outdated NoScript add-on.

Since NoScript 2.1.9 is compatible up to Firefox 11 the old compatibility UI won't offer to upgrade it.

So far as far as I can see this is working as expected. To be sure it would be nice to replace the old compatibility UI with something that works more like the new one (bug 586492) but it looks like there isn't a bug beyond that here. Am I missing something?
